Actress Gehana Vasisth, who was caught in an adult film racket, has recently put Mumbai police in the dock. In fact, the actress has alleged that Mumbai police asked to name Raj Kundra and Ekta Kapoor. Gehana has alleged that Mumbai police had told her in February this year that "she should name Raj Kundra and Ekta Kapoor in his statement, but she (Gehana Vasisth) refused to do so.'' In an interview to a famous website, Gehana claimed, "The Mumbai Police had also demanded Rs 15 lakh from her in lieu of not arresting her.''

Gehana says the policemen had told her that they would not arrest her if she gave them money. Not only that, but Gehana has also said, 'I did not give money to the policemen because I thought I had not done anything wrong. The videos I worked in were bold materials and not porn movies. Since then, I have believed that Raj Kundra and I have not done anything wrong.'

Apart from all this, Gehana Vasisth also alleged that the police had threatened her with consequences if she did not obey. After that, Gehana Vasisth was arrested and had to remain in jail for four months. Gehana was granted bail after 4 months in jail. In fact, she has been granted bail in two cases. The third case has now been registered against her this week. In the interview, Gehana Vasisth had said, 'She has acted in bold videos. The videos were made for Raj Kundra's mobile app 'HotShots'.'
